Job description

We are currently hiring a Marketing Analytics Co-Op in the Seaport District of Boston, MA. This position is from July 2023-December 2023.

  • A Hybrid position at Boston Beer requires that our coworkers reside within commuting distance to be onsite according to their teams’ weekly schedule.

What You'll Brew:

  • Leverage our existing data connection platform to build new pipelines for marketing data
  • Audit, document and cleanse the new data using SQL to prepare it for use in reporting
  • Display strong attention to detail on one's own work
  • Using strong communication skills, build rapport with both the data engineering team and the marketing team as the liaison between groups
  • Work directly with data engineering team to ensure compliance with existing data infrastructure and ETL processes

What Ingredients You’ll Bring:

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Currently enrolled in Bachelor's degree program with an emphasis on Computer Science, Data Engineering or equivalent
  • Intermediate knowledge of SQL and data relationships
  • Valid Social Security Number needed by first day of employment
  • Must be able to commute daily to Seaport Area in Boston, MA, and/or work remotely with wi-fi connection.
  • Students 21+ years of age are preferred
  • Ability to communicate with remote stakeholders
  • Team player and maintains a positive attitude
  • Responsive and accessible
  • Follows up on commitments and is detail-oriented
